Quote from: "NearBr0ken"The Bible says that two of very single species of animal in the world fit on one boat with enough food for all of them for 40 days.
Oh come on, NearBr0ken, you're not giving the story enough credit for being even more ridiculous than that

Consider:
Genesis 6:19 "Of every living thing of all flesh, two of every sort shalt thou bring into the ark."
Genesis 7:8 ,9 ,15 "Of clean beast and of beasts that are not clean, and of fowl ... there went in two and two unto Noah into the ark, the male and the female, as God commanded Noah."
Ok, so 2 of each. Right?
Genesis 7:2 "Of every clean beast thou shalt take thee by sevens, the male and his female. "
Ok, 7 clean. But Genesis 6:19 said 2 of everything, so it would appear that Genesis 7:2 is an interpolation to make Genesis conform to Mosaic law.
So, how long did the flood last?
150 - 370 days, depending on which verses you use to calculate the flood time.
